About the Role:
As an Enterprise Account Manager (EAM) – EMEA (MoD/ MoI) at Skydio, you will drive strategic growth across Ministries of Defense, Ministries of Interior, Armed Forces, national police, border security agencies, and other sovereign government organizations throughout Europe, the Middle East, and Africa.
You will own and expand a defined portfolio of defense and internal security accounts, developing deep relationships across operational commands, procurement authorities, civil protection leadership, innovation units, and executive stakeholders. Your focus will be enabling mission-critical adoption of Skydio’s autonomous UAS solutions in support of ISR, force protection, border security, counter-UAS, disaster response, public safety operations, and critical infrastructure protection.
You will operate within complex, multi-country government procurement environments, navigating framework agreements, sovereign security requirements, compliance standards, and multi-year acquisition cycles. This is a unique opportunity to scale Skydio’s presence as a trusted autonomy partner supporting both national defense and internal security missions across EMEA
This role must be based in Switzerland, Germany, or Finland.
